Eldorado Gold Co. (NYSE:EGO) Shares Acquired by Gamco Investors INC. ET AL

Gamco Investors INC. ET AL lifted its stake in Eldorado Gold Co. (NYSE:EGOFree Report) (TSE:ELD) by 18.8% in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The firm owned 148,520 shares of the basic materials company’s stock after purchasing an additional 23,500 shares during the period. Gamco Investors INC. ET AL owned about 0.07% of Eldorado Gold worth $2,090,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Several other institutional investors and hedge funds have also recently bought and sold shares of EGO. Parkside Financial Bank & Trust purchased a new stake in shares of Eldorado Gold in the 4th quarter valued at approximately $35,000. C M Bidwell & Associates Ltd. purchased a new position in Eldorado Gold in the fourth quarter valued at $37,000. Tobam acquired a new stake in Eldorado Gold in the fourth quarter valued at $68,000. Aigen Investment Management LP purchased a new stake in Eldorado Gold during the 4th quarter worth about $134,000. Finally, Sapient Capital LLC purchased a new stake in Eldorado Gold during the 4th quarter worth about $151,000. 69.58% of the stock is owned by institutional investors and hedge funds.

Eldorado Gold (NYSE:EGOGet Free Report) (TSE:ELD)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, July 25th. The basic materials company reported $0.33 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.26 by $0.07. The firm had revenue of $297.14 million during the quarter. Eldorado Gold had a return on equity of 5.89% and a net margin of 15.67%.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$0.09 earnings per share. As a group, sell-side analysts anticipate that Eldorado Gold Co. will post 1.21 EPS for the current year.

Eldorado Gold Company Profile

(Free Report)

Eldorado Gold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the mining, exploration, development, and sale of mineral products primarily in Turkey, Canada, Greece, and Romania. The company primarily produces gold, as well as silver, lead, and zinc. It holds a 100% interest in the Kisladag and Efemçukuru mines located in Turkey; Lamaque complex located in Canada; and Olympias, Stratoni, Skouries, Perama Hill, and Sapes gold mines located in Greece, as well as the 80.5% interest in Certej development projects located in Romania.
